La Baguette Salary

As of August 2026, the average hourly salary for employees at La Baguette in the United States is $19. This translates to an approximate annual wage of $39,653. Salaries at La Baguette typically range from $17 to $22 hourly,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Norman?

Understanding the cost of living near Norman is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at La Baguette.
Norman's Cost of Living Index is approximately 86.9 (13.1% less expensive than US average; 0.2% less than OK average). Home to Univ. of Oklahoma, housing near state avg. CART bus (free for OU). When planning your budget based on a salary from La Baguette,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$850 - $1,300+ A significant portion of La Baguette sal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$140 - $230 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ation Free for OU (CART) / Public varies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$380 - $560 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$330 - $630+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$360 - $660+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,060 - $3,380+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
